1.一种网页页面加载方法,其特征在于,包括:
根据预存的菜单数据生成含有菜单列表的应用界面,并对所述菜单列表中的各个菜单项进行路由的加载;
接收用户针对目标菜单项的菜单内容访问请求,并判断所述目标菜单项是否已完成路由的加载,其中,所述菜单项包括所述目标菜单项;
若所述目标菜单项已完成路由的加载,则响应所述菜单内容访问请求,加载出对应所述目标菜单项的菜单内容;
所述菜单数据还包括各个所述菜单项对应的路由地址、模板地址和菜单控制器,所述对所述菜单列表中的各个菜单项进行路由的加载的步骤,包括:将所述路由地址、模板地址和菜单控制器进行关联,以建立所述路由地址、模板地址和菜单控制器之间的映射关系;
将关联后的所述路由地址、模板地址和菜单控制器与对应的所述菜单项进行绑定;
所述判断所述目标菜单项是否已完成路由的加载的步骤,包括:判断是否接收到路由加载完成的广播通知;
若接收到路由加载完成的广播通知,则判定所述目标菜单项已完成路由的加载;
当各个所述菜单项均已完成路由的加载时,将预设的全局变量设置为真,所述判断所述目标菜单项是否已完成路由的加载的步骤,包括:判断所述全局变量是否为真;
若所述全局变量为真,则判定所述目标菜单项已完成路由的加载。
2.根据权利要求1所述的网页页面加载方法,其特征在于,根据预存的菜单数据生成含有菜单列表的应用界面的步骤,包括:从目标数据库中获取预存的菜单数据并进行框架页面的加载,其中,所述菜单数据包括菜单名称和菜单图标;
根据所述菜单名称和菜单图标,对所述框架页面进行渲染,获得所述应用界面。
3.根据权利要求1所述的网页页面加载方法,其特征在于,所述菜单内容访问请求包括所述路由地址,所述响应所述菜单内容访问请求,加载出对应所述目标菜单项的菜单内容的步骤,包括:根据所述路由地址,确定出与所述路由地址相对应的所述菜单控制器和模板地址;
根据所述模板地址从目标数据库中查询出与所述模板地址相对应的菜单内容;
将所述菜单内容渲染至所述应用界面的指定显示区域内,加载出对应所述目标菜单项的菜单内容。
4.根据权利要求3所述的网页页面加载方法,其特征在于,还包括:间隔预设时间获取所述菜单内容访问请求的历史访问记录;
根据所述历史访问记录,挑选出指定路由地址,其中,所述指定路由地址为历史访问记录中出现次数最多的所述路由地址;
将所述指定路由地址设置为默认路由地址。
5.一种网页页面加载装置,用于实现权利要求1至4中任一项所述的方法,其特征在于,包括:数据处理模块,用于根据预存的菜单数据生成含有菜单列表的应用界面,并对所述菜单列表中的各个菜单项进行路由的加载;
判断模块,用于接收用户针对目标菜单项的菜单内容访问请求,并判断所述目标菜单项是否已完成路由的加载,其中,所述菜单项包括所述目标菜单项;
加载模块,用于当所述目标菜单项已完成路由的加载时,响应所述菜单内容访问请求,加载出对应所述目标菜单项的菜单内容。
6.一种计算机设备,包括存储器和处理器,所述存储器存储有计算机程序,其特征在于,所述处理器执行所述计算机程序时实现权利要求1至4中任一项所述的网页页面加载方法的步骤。
7.一种计算机可读存储介质,其上存储有计算机程序,其特征在于,所述计算机程序被处理器执行时实现权利要求1至4中任一项所述的网页页面加载方法的步骤。